1961: Valley Crest Tree Co. is opened on three acres of land.
In 1964, Valley Crest Landscape opened an office in Santa Ana to handle the company's business in Orange County.
By 1965 Valley Crest had established branch operations throughout the United States.
In 1966 it moved into the northern California market and began work on a multimillion-dollar landscape project, Rossmoor Leisure World, one of the largest retirement communities in the United States.
1966: Expands into Northern California market.
1969 Environmental Industries Inc. is formed as a holding company for the Sperbers' landscape business.
1970: Environmental Care Inc. is formed to consolidate landscape maintenance services.
United States Lawns (www .uslawns.com) was founded in Orlando, Florida, in 1986, as a landscape maintenance franchise company.

1990 Environmental Golf is formed.
1996 United States Lawns is acquired.

In 2000, Environmental Industries strengthened its presence on the East Coast with the purchase of Oakton, Virginia-based STM Landscape Services, a $12 million-in-sales contractor.
The acquisition, completed in 2001, gave Environmental Industries landscape construction operations in Texas, Massachusetts, Illinois, Minnesota, Virginia, and Maryland, increasing its payroll to more than 7,000 employees and lifting annual revenues to nearly $600 million.
2002 ValleyCrest Companies becomes the new name of Environmental Industries Inc.
In 2004, the company acquired Omni Landscape Group and organized its assets within the ValleyCrest Landscape Maintenance business unit.
2006 The company strengthens its design capabilities with the acquisition of HRP LanDesign and Site Works.
